Hui 'an sculpture has a long history. Originated in the Yellow River Basin, the sculpture art combines Central Plains culture, Fujian and Vietnam culture and marine culture, absorbs the essence of the legacy of the Jin and Tang Dynasties, the charm of the Song and Yuan Dynasties and the styles of the Ming and Qing Dynasties, and forms a finely crafted artistic style of the Southern School, which complements the architectural art and becomes a wonderful flower of Chinese excellent traditional culture. Hui 'an stone carving can be divided into round carving, relief carving, heavy carving and shadow carving. Re-carving is mainly used for the decoration of building walls, monuments, memorial archways, cliff stone carvings, plaques and house couplets. With the shape of lines as the main feature, lines are required to be rigid, supple and smooth. Representative works include the large-scale stone carving of "Sunmoon and Sunmoon" in Yuhuatai Memorial Hall in Nanjing. Relief refers to the image floating on the surface of stone, which is used for stone decoration of large commemorative buildings, high-grade luxury houses and houses. Representative works include Hua Biao of Nanjing Sun Yat-sen Mausoleum and Golden Fish Pond of Guanghua Pavilion in the early years of the Republic of China.

Qingtian, Zhejiang —— "Hometown of Stone Carving in China"

Qingtian stone carving has a long history, which can be traced back to the Yin and Shang Dynasties. This point has been verified by the Shang Dynasty cultural relic "Fish and Rain Man" unearthed in Xingan County 1989 winter. Since the nineteenth century

Since Qingtian stone carving, Qingtian stone carving has won many gold and silver awards at international fairs and won a high reputation. After the founding of New China, it was chosen by the Party and the state as a national gift to foreign heads of state for many times. 1992, the Ministry of Posts and Telecommunications issued four special stamps with stone carvings. 1995 and 1996, Qingtian was named "the hometown of stone carving art in China" and "the hometown of stone carving in China" by the relevant departments of the State Council. In recent years, Qingtian stone carving is regarded as a wonderful flower of China national art garden because of its exquisite craftsmanship, exquisite carving and exquisite workmanship, and it has increasingly become a collection fashion of celebrities and scholars, and is widely welcomed at home and abroad.

Yao Minzhe, deputy director of the sculpture industry management office in Quyang County, said that Quyang stone carving had begun to take shape in the Western Han Dynasty. In the Tang Dynasty, Quyang became the birthplace and carving center of the northern white marble statue; Quyang stone carving reached its peak in the Yuan Dynasty. From Yungang Grottoes, Leshan Giant Buddha, Dunhuang Grottoes, Wutai Mountain Buddha Statue, Epang Palace, Forbidden City, Yuanmingyuan and Summer Palace, to Jinshui Bridge, Great Hall of the People, Monument to People's Heroes, Chairman Mao Memorial Hall and other buildings in front of Tiananmen Square, the carving art of Quyang people has been left everywhere.
